Логотип
Graphite Reviewer

Инструмент

Graphite Reviewer

Flag US
Бесплатно
Без VPN

5138

98

4.5

Graphite Reviewer улучшает качество кода и ускоряет ревью с помощью ИИ. Повысьте эффективность разработки прямо сейчас!

Тип продуктаИнструмент
Модель оплатыБесплатно
Рейтинг4.5 / 5
Отзывы98
Просмотры5138

снимки экрана

Не смогли решить свои задачи этой нейросетью?

рекомендуем также

Decors AI
Flag US
no-code
мультиязычность

Decors AI

3d-интерьеры
ai-дизайн-интерьера
ai-для-архитекторов
AI платформа
ai-рендеринг
визуализация-дизайна
виртуальный-дизайн
генератор-интерьеров
декор-помещений
создание-дизайна
Cnify
Flag US

Cnify

Управляется ИИ
Темы пользовательского интерфейса
файлы изображений
библиотека React
визуальная эстетика
разработчики
вдохновение для дизайна
техническая реализация
кастомизация

Отзывы

  • ЕЛ

    Елена Лапина

    22 июля 2024 г.

    Graphite Reviewer стал настоящим спасением для нашей команды. Автоматическое обнаружение как синтаксических, так и логических ошибок в коде сократило время на ревью в разы. Особенно ценным оказалось возможность настраивать собственные правила проверки, что позволило нам стандартизировать код в соответствии с нашими корпоративными гайдлайнами. Это действительно ускоряет процесс разработки и повышает качество продукта.

  • АВ

    Алексей Воробьев

    5 ноября 2024 г.

    В целом, Graphite Reviewer выполняет свои задачи хорошо. ИИ действительно помогает выявлять неочевидные проблемы, которые могли бы пройти мимо человека. Главное достижение – значительное сокращение времени на ручной ревью и уменьшение количества багов, попадающих в продакшн. Иногда предложения по исправлению кажутся не совсем оптимальными, но это скорее исключение, чем правило.

  • НС

    Николай Соколов

    18 февраля 2025 г.

    Я особенно впечатлен тем, как Graphite Reviewer справляется с поиском уязвимостей в коде. Это дает дополнительный уровень безопасности. Настройка пользовательских правил – это то, что отличает этот инструмент от многих других. Теперь наш Pull Request процесс стал намного более эффективным, а разработчики могут сосредоточиться на написании нового функционала, а не на бесконечном выискивании ошибок.

  • ММ

    Мария Морозова

    10 апреля 2024 г.

    Graphite Reviewer отлично интегрируется с GitHub. Проверка кода происходит практически в реальном времени, что удобно. Анализ кода достаточно глубокий, находит не только очевидные вещи. Немного осваивали настройку правил, но результат того стоил. Уменьшение времени на ревью – это неоспоримый плюс.

  • ДК

    Дмитрий Кузнецов

    1 сентября 2024 г.

    Использование Graphite Reviewer явно повысило качество нашего кода. ИИ-ревью стало постоянной частью нашего рабочего процесса. Хорошо, что инструмент помогает поддерживать согласованность в команде. Иногда хотелось бы большей детализации в объяснениях предложенных исправлений, но в целом – очень полезный сервис.

Graphite Reviewer

Что такое Graphite Reviewer

Graphite Reviewer – это инновационный ИИ-инструмент, разработанный для автоматизации и оптимизации процесса проверки кода. Его основная задача — выявлять потенциальные ошибки, уязвимости и несоответствия стандартам кодирования, тем самым значительно упрощая работу разработчиков и тимлидов, а также повышая общее качество программного продукта. Сервис нацелен на обеспечение согласованности и конфиденциальности в процессе ревью.

Описание сервиса Graphite Reviewer

Graphite Reviewer использует передовые алгоритмы искусственного интеллекта для глубокого анализа исходного кода, обнаруживая не только синтаксические ошибки, но и логические недочеты, а также предлагая оптимальные решения для их исправления. Система позволяет настраивать пользовательские правила проверки, что обеспечивает строгое соответствие корпоративным стандартам и лучшим практикам разработки. Это значительно сокращает время на ручное ревью, минимизирует человеческий фактор и способствует более быстрому выпуску продуктов на рынок, поддерживая при этом высокий уровень безопасности и качества. Сервис способствует культуре непрерывного улучшения кода.

Ключевые особенности Graphite Reviewer

Graphite Reviewer выделяется на фоне конкурентов сочетанием точности ИИ-анализа, гибкости настройки и фокуса на конфиденциальности данных. Основные отличительные черты включают: настраиваемые правила для соответствия уникальным стандартам команды, глубокий анализ логики кода, а не только синтаксиса, а также акцент на обнаружении уязвимостей безопасности. Предоставляет детализированные отчеты и рекомендации, ускоряя и упрощая процесс внесения правок. Инструмент поддерживает различные языки программирования и фреймворки, что делает его универсальным решением для различных проектов.

Основные функции Graphite Reviewer

  • Автоматическое обнаружение ошибок и уязвимостей на основе ИИ.
  • Настраиваемые правила проверки для обеспечения соответствия корпоративным стандартам.
  • Анализ сложности кода и предложение по его оптимизации.
  • Выявление нарушений стилевых руководств и неоптимальных паттернов.
  • Детализированные отчеты с рекомендациями по улучшению кода.
  • Интеграция с популярными системами контроля версий и CI/CD пайплайнами.
  • Функции для обеспечения конфиденциальности и безопасности анализируемых данных.
  • Предоставление метрик для оценки качества кода.

Задачи и проблемы, которые решает Graphite Reviewer

Graphite Reviewer эффективно решает ряд критических задач и проблем, с которыми сталкиваются команды разработки. Он снижает количество багов, попадающих в продакшн, благодаря раннему обнаружению дефектов. Ускоряет процесс проверки кода, сокращая время, затрачиваемое разработчиками на ручное ревью. Обеспечивает единообразие кодовой базы, автоматически проверяя соответствие стандартам. Снижает риски безопасности, выявляя уязвимости на ранних стадиях разработки. Способствует повышению квалификации разработчиков через обучающие рекомендации. Инструмент направлен на оптимизацию рабочего процесса и сохранение ресурсов.

Примеры и сценарии использования Graphite Reviewer

  1. Peer Review в больших командах: Автоматическая проверка каждого коммита перед запросом на слияние (pull request) снижает нагрузку на старших разработчиков и гарантирует соблюдение стандартов кодирования всеми членами команды. Это позволяет быстрее находить и исправлять ошибки, не задерживая релизы.
  2. Анализ безопасности кода: Сервис используется для непрерывного сканирования кода на предмет потенциальных уязвимостей, особенно в проектах, работающих с конфиденциальными данными. Он помогает своевременно обнаруживать инъекции SQL, XSS-атаки и другие угрозы, минимизируя риски взлома.
  3. Оптимизация производительности: В проектах с высокими требованиями к производительности Graphite Reviewer помогает выявлять неэффективные алгоритмы и структуры данных, предлагая улучшения для увеличения скорости выполнения и экономии ресурсов, что критично для высоконагруженных систем.

Целевая аудитория Graphite Reviewer

Целевая аудитория Graphite Reviewer охватывает широкий круг специалистов и организаций в сфере разработки ПО. В первую очередь, это: команды разработчиков, стремящиеся к высокому качеству кода; лиды команд и менеджеры проектов, заинтересованные в оптимизации процесса ревью; QA-инженеры, нуждающиеся в инструментах для автоматического тестирования кода; специалисты по безопасности, ищущие решения для раннего обнаружения уязвимостей; компании-разработчики ПО, внедряющие практики непрерывной интеграции и доставки (CI/CD). Также он будет полезен стартапам и крупным энтерпрайз-организациям, которым требуется масштабируемое решение для повышения эффективности кодирования.

Уникальные преимущества Graphite Reviewer

Уникальность Graphite Reviewer заключается в его способности сочетать глубокий ИИ-анализ с высокой степенью кастомизации и фокусом на вопросах конфиденциальности. В отличие от многих конкурентов, Graphite Reviewer не просто ищет поверхностные паттерны, а понимает логику кода, что позволяет выявлять сложные и неочевидные ошибки. Другое преимущество — это возможность тонкой настройки правил анализа под специфические требования проекта или корпоративные стандарты, чего часто не хватает в готовых решениях. Также важен акцент на приватности, особенно при работе с коммерчески чувствительным кодом, обеспечивая защищенную среду для анализа. Это делает его незаменимым инструментом для команд, ценящих точность, гибкость и безопасность.

Плюсы Graphite Reviewer

  • Повышение качества кода и его надежности.
  • Автоматизация процесса ревью, экономия времени.
  • Сокращение количества внедряемых ошибок и уязвимостей.
  • Гибкая настройка правил под нужды команды.
  • Поддержка различных языков программирования.
  • Детализированные отчеты и обучающие рекомендации.
  • Улучшение стандартов кодирования в команде.
  • Обеспечение конфиденциальности и безопасности данных.
  • Быстрая интеграция в существующие рабочие процессы.
  • Повышение продуктивности разработки.

Минусы Graphite Reviewer

  • Для оптимальной настройки пользовательских правил может потребоваться время и экспертные знания.
  • Некоторые сложные логические ошибки могут всё ещё требовать ручного вмешательства, хоть и в меньшей степени.
  • Зависимость от качества входных данных для обучения ИИ может влиять на точность в специфических случаях.
  • Может быть избыточным для очень маленьких команд или индивидуальных разработчиков с простыми проектами.
  • Потенциальное потребление ресурсов при анализе очень больших кодовых баз.
  • Изначальные затраты на внедрение и обучение команды.

Технологии, используемые в Graphite Reviewer

В основе Graphite Reviewer лежат передовые технологии искусственного интеллекта и машинного обучения. Сервис использует нейронные сети и алгоритмы глубокого обучения для эффективного анализа семантики и синтаксиса кода. Применяются методы обработки естественного языка (NLP) для понимания комментариев и контекста, что повышает точность обнаружения проблем. Архитектура построена на масштабируемых облачных решениях, что обеспечивает высокую производительность и надежность. Для интеграции используются стандартные RESTful API, обеспечивающие бесшовное взаимодействие с другими инструментами разработки. Использование ML-моделей позволяет постоянно улучшать алгоритмы обнаружения ошибок и уязвимостей через самообучение на основе новых данных.

Интеграции и совместимость Graphite Reviewer

Graphite Reviewer разработан с учетом максимальной интеграционной гибкости и совместимости с существующей экосистемой разработки. Сервис легко интегрируется с популярными системами контроля версий, такими как Git, GitHub, GitLab, Bitbucket, обеспечивая автоматическую проверку кода при каждом коммите или запросе на слияние. Совместим с ведущими платформами непрерывной интеграции и доставки (CI/CD), включая Jenkins, CircleCI, Travis CI, GitHub Actions, что позволяет встраивать анализ кода в автоматизированные пайплайны. Поддерживается работа с различными IDE через плагины или расширения. Это обеспечивает гладкое включение в текущие рабочие процессы большинства команд разработчиков, минимизируя необходимость изменения привычной инфраструктуры.

Стоимость и тарифы Graphite Reviewer

Graphite Reviewer предлагает гибкую систему тарифов, адаптированную под различные потребности команд и компаний. Как правило, предусмотрены несколько тарифных планов, которые могут отличаться по количеству пользователей, объему анализируемого кода, доступу к продвинутым функциям и уровню поддержки. Часто в наличии есть бесплатная версия для ознакомления с базовым функционалом или для небольших проектов с ограниченными потребностями. Более подробная информация о ценах и доступных планах представлена на официальном сайте, где пользователи могут выбрать оптимальное решение, соответствующее их бюджету и масштабу разработки. Возможны корпоративные тарифы с индивидуальными условиями обслуживания.

Безопасность и конфиденциальность Graphite Reviewer

Безопасность и конфиденциальность данных являются одними из главных приоритетов Graphite Reviewer. Сервис применяет передовые методы шифрования для защиты передаваемых и хранимых данных. Для идентификации и авторизации используется двухфакторная аутентификация и другие современные протоколы. Доступ к коду строго контролируется и ограничен лишь необходимым персоналом. Graphite Reviewer соответствует международным стандартам безопасности данных, таким как GDPR и ISO 27001, обеспечивая высокий уровень защиты конфиденциальной информации. Все анализируемые данные обрабатываются в соответствии со строгими политиками конфиденциальности, исключая их использование в сторонних целях или передачу третьим лицам. Компания регулярно проводит аудиты безопасности для выявления и устранения потенциальных уязвимостей.

Аналоги и конкуренты Graphite Reviewer

На рынке существует ряд решений для статического анализа кода и автоматического ревью, таких как SonarQube, Snyk, Code Climate, DeepSource. Однако Graphite Reviewer выделяется благодаря более глубокому семантическому анализу с использованием ИИ, что позволяет выявлять не только поверхностные, но и сложные логические ошибки, которые часто пропускают другие инструменты. Кроме того, Graphite Reviewer акцентирует внимание на расширенных возможностях кастомизации правил проверки, позволяя адаптировать сервис под уникальные требования каждой команды, чего не всегда хватает конкурентам. Приоритет конфиденциальности данных и бесшовная интеграция с комплексными CI/CD пайплайнами также являются весомыми конкурентными преимуществами.

Отзывы и репутация Graphite Reviewer

Graphite Reviewer зарекомендовал себя как надежный и эффективный инструмент среди профессионального сообщества разработчиков. Пользователи часто отмечают значительное улучшение качества кода и ускорение процессов разработки благодаря автоматическому ревью. Высоко оценивается точность обнаружения ошибок и гибкость настройки правил. Хотя некоторые пользователи указывают на необходимость потратить время на тонкую настройку для специфических проектов, общая оценка сервиса очень положительная. Часто выделяемые особенности: точность ИИ-анализа, гибкость настроек, ускорение ревью, повышение качества кода, безопасность данных.

Страна разработчика Graphite Reviewer

Страна происхождения компании-разработчика Graphite Reviewer – Соединенные Штаты Америки.

Поддерживаемые платформы Graphite Reviewer

Graphite Reviewer является преимущественно облачным сервисом, доступ к которому осуществляется через веб-интерфейс, что обеспечивает кроссплатформенность. Он полноценно функционирует в современных веб-браузерах на всех основных операционных системах (Windows, macOS, Linux). Кроме того, сервис поддерживает интеграцию с популярными системами контроля версий и CI/CD платформами, а также через API может быть подключен к различным IDE, что расширяет спектр поддерживаемых сред и рабочих процессов.